Federal govt announces public holiday on 30 October for Milad-un-Nabi

ISLAMABAD: The Federal government has announced a public holiday on 30 October 2020 for 12th Rabi ul Awwal (Eid Milad-un-Nabi S.A.W.W).

According to a notification issue by the Ministry of Interior, 30 October 2020 “shall be a public holiday on the occasion of Eid Milad-un-Nabi (12th Rabi-ul-Awwal).

12th Rabi ul Awwal, which is the third month in the Islamic lunar calander celebrates the birth of the Holy Prophet (PBUH).

Similarly, the government of Sindh announced a public holiday in the province on 30th October 2020.
